Shortly after a 2020 closing, ProLiant Settlement Systems received updated wire instructions via fax. Something felt off. The team called the seller directly. 

"They did not provide those instructions. And so it was very scary. And so we determined that we needed a solution."

That moment set ProLiant on a path that now has CertifID built into the foundation of every title agency they help stand up.

Brooke Sharrard is the Vice President of Operations at ProLiant Settlement Systems, where her team builds a complete title company setup to help mortgage brokers, real estate brokers, and attorneys start and run successful title agencies.

From fax fraud to full-suite prevention

Before CertifID, ProLiant delivered wire instructions to buyers via email — "which is crazy to think about now." Seller proceeds were handled on paper at the closing table, with an ID presented in person and scanned into the file. It worked well enough until it didn't.

The fax incident landed right as the industry was shifting. Remote online notarization was taking off, mail-away closings were becoming common, and transactions were happening with notaries who had no direct relationship with the title agency. The old process wasn't built for any of that. "It became more and more apparent that we needed a better solution to verify the information that was provided to us as the title agency."

Payoff Protect changed the day-to-day

The biggest operational shift came with Payoff Protect. Before, ordering payoffs meant knowing the specific process for each mortgage lender, a fragmented, time-consuming workflow that was hard to train on and easy to get wrong. CertifID replaced all of that with one centralized system. 

"It is a lot easier to bring in a new employee and train them on how to order payoffs in one centralized system versus having to know all these different processes for each mortgage payoff lender."

For a team that is constantly onboarding people into new title operations, that consistency matters. New employees learn one process, follow it on every deal, and spend less time worrying about whether they've covered every manual verification step. 

"It's definitely allowed them to have more of a sense of relief in knowing that, you know, as long as they're following the process with CertifID, they don't have to worry about, following all these manual steps to verify somebody's identity."
